Hello, Hibiscus folks! Welcome to the virtual tour of the Hibiscus show I went to today. I'm adding the pictures to the plant database, too. It was held in Pinellas Park, FL by the Sunset Chapter of the American Hibiscus Society. I'll do this in several posts because I don't want to risk losing all the pictures I upload due to a glitch.

You'll see some repeats because different people entered the same cultivar, but they still vary a bit. And in the final post, I'll show the Best of Show flowers and tell you what category they won. Let's go!

Melania, Hibiscus storckii is a species name but Catalog of life list it as a synonym of H. rosa-sinensis. I kind of feel like (but I'm not a botanist) it should be a separate species or at a subspecies/var. Here is an interesting article on the topic.

Tahitian Sentinel Sunset is not registered yet but Darren Eminian, its hybridizer, will do soon.
That last "Light my Fire" bloom is the correct one. The other isn't well labeled.
Mystic Mist is a Sonny Stollings' hybrid. I think it will be registered soon also.
Mayan Princess is from Jorge Ortiz. He doesn't register his blooms. Florida Frappuccino is also one of his cvs.
The registered name is Cherry Snow but it started being known as Snow Cherry.
H Bunny is the correct name. It's from Buddy Short who hybridized also Howard's Stage.
Wonderful Daughter is by Curt Sinclair (owner of Exotic Hibiscus)
Smaug is by Matt Martindale. He doesn't register his cvs.
Electric Blue - and many other cvs - is listed as "Not Registered" 'cause its hybridizer doesn't register blooms. The IHS adds them with such suffix.
The label for Red Cadillac is incorrect.
Radiant is registered as HVH Radiant.
The correct label for Cajun Sun is Cajun Sunrise.
The registered name is HVH Clair de Lune.
What is tagged as Miss Rosy is actually Nectar Pink.
The correct name is Exotic Lavender Lady.

Okay, time for Best Of Show! They had them lined up along the stage and even from across the room, my Dad said these "would knock your eyes out". He likes to use that phrase. Hilarious! I'll add the pictures to the DB after so you guys don't see me posting them on the front page. I want it to be a surprise! I'll list what category they won, too.

'Curly Top' Won Amateur Single



'Cele Tinney' Won Amateur Double



'Northern Lights' Won Collector Single



'Nan E' Won Collector Double



'Barry's Royal Velvet' Won Open Collector Single



'Time For Magic' Won Open Collector Double



'Blue Thunder' Won Commercial Single



'Moon Dance' Won Best Commercial Double



'Irish Eyes' Won Best of Show Single

Thumb of 2016-05-30/mellielong/52c520

'Island King' Won Best of Show Double



'Dark Princess' Won Best of Show Miniature



'Joy Sunrise Delight' Won Best of Show Seedling

Thumb of 2016-05-30/mellielong/430b6f

'Neela's Orange' Won Miniature Single

Thumb of 2016-05-30/mellielong/da4611

'Pink Pride of Hankins' Won Miniature Double

Thumb of 2016-05-30/mellielong/639b59

'Calico' Won Seedling Regular Double

Thumb of 2016-05-30/mellielong/5bed92

'Soul Mate' Won Seedling Miniature Single

Thumb of 2016-05-30/mellielong/5e3f56

'Joy I'm A Cutie' Won Seedling Miniature Double'

Thumb of 2016-05-30/mellielong/0c180d

'Cosmic Dancer' Won Amateur Sweeps



'Blue Jean Baby' Won Collector Sweeps



'Voodoo Queen' Won Open Collector Sweeps



'Pushpa Suresh' Won Commercial Sweeps



That's all, folks! Hope you enjoyed the show!
